Saudi Arabia’s jailing of journalist violation of intl. law: Amnesty

Amnesty International has criticized Saudi Arabia’s decision to jail a journalist to five years as a clear “violation of international law.”
Ala’a Brinji was sentenced to five years in jail earlier this week over charges that he has insulted the country’s rulers and incited public opinion on Twitter.
Amnesty said on Sunday that the ruling showed intolerance for the freedom of expression in Saudi Arabia.
